Australia sets the bar for quality education

When friends, parents, or an advisor ask, “Why do you want to study in Australia?”, you’d want to tell them about the stellar reputation of the Australian education system. Australia takes the quality of its education very seriously. That’s why there are strict regulations and systems in place to protect students’ interests.   

Higher education providers undergo a rigorous accreditation process to deliver the highest standard of teaching and learning. They are subject to regular, formal reviews to maintain these high standards, ensuring a quality study experience for students.

Moreover, the Education Services for Overseas Students Act 2000 (ESOS Act) serves as a comprehensive legal framework to safeguard the rights of international students in Australia. This act guarantees that students receive a high-quality education in a safe and fair environment.

Comprehensive support system for international students

One of the compelling reasons to study in Australia is the comprehensive support system in place for international students. The Australian government and education providers work collaboratively to ensure that students have a rewarding and enriching study experience.

Australian educational institutions at all levels have expert “international student advisers,” who are specifically responsible for the welfare and well-being of international students. They assist students with any questions or concerns they may have throughout their academic journey.

Furthermore, there are international student hubs and centres in most prominent Australian towns and cities. These facilities support international students. Now you know why studying in Australia is such a compelling prospect for so many students. 

Cultural diversity

Australia is renowned for its cultural diversity, offering international students an unparalleled opportunity for global exposure. Australia is a melting pot of over 200 languages and dialects.

Indian students, in particular, will find a significant community to connect with and celebrate their cultural heritage. New South Wales, Victoria, and Queensland have sizeable populations of Indian-Australians, providing a sense of familiarity and community while immersing in a multicultural environment.

Beyond the Indian diaspora, Australia is home to diverse ethnicities, including Italian, Greek, Arab, and Chinese communities, among others. This allows students to experience a truly global perspective.

Financial assistance opportunities

The availability of financial assistance can significantly reduce the burden of tuition fees. The Australian government invests over $200,000,000 annually in international scholarships, grants, and bursaries, ensuring that students from diverse backgrounds have access to a world-class education.

While many scholarships cover tuition fees, students enrolling in research programs may also receive additional financial support. This commitment to providing financial assistance ensures that cost is not a barrier to pursuing high-quality education in Australia.

Post-study work opportunities and pathways to permanent residency

Australia provides international students with excellent opportunities to gain valuable work experience during and after their studies. Students holding a subclass 500 visa are permitted to work up to 48 hours per fortnight and full-time during weekends and academic breaks.

Furthermore, upon completing their studies, international students can apply for a subclass 485 temporary graduate visa, allowing them to remain and work or pursue further studies in Australia. This pathway not only enables students to enhance their practical skills and industry experience but also provides them with an opportunity to immerse themselves in Australia’s open and inclusive work culture.

Many Indian students choose to apply for permanent residency after graduating from Australian institutions. The Skilled Independent visa (subclass 189) offers a viable option for graduates to live and work in Australia as permanent residents.

India and Australia have a history of co-operation

For Indian students wondering ‘why study in Australia’, the friendly relations between India and Australia, particularly in education, provide a strong reason. 

A recent update from December 2024 highlights a significant development: under Australia’s new migration strategy, the duration for some temporary graduate visas has seen changes. However, due to a free trade agreement formalised at the end of 2022 between India and Australia, Indian students are set to benefit from the original, more favourable post-study work policies.

This agreement ensures that Indian students will continue to be eligible for longer post-study work visas. Such policies underscore the welcoming stance Australia has towards Indian students, reflecting a mutual commitment to fostering educational and cultural exchange.

In the 2022/23 period, Indians were granted over 100,000 Australian study visas, more than any other nationality. This statistic not only highlights the popularity of Australia among Indian students but also the supportive environment they can expect.

Introduction to the Australian higher education system

Australia’s higher education system is modelled after the British system, offering a range of technical, undergraduate, and postgraduate qualifications through Colleges of Technical and Further Education (TAFE) and universities. The country boasts over 1,100 higher education institutions, with 40 public universities, seven of which are ranked among the top 100 universities globally.

TAFE institutions provide vocational education and training (VET) programs with a practical orientation. These programs are designed to prepare students for employment or serve as an entry point for further academic study. On the other hand, universities offer general bachelor’s degrees spanning three years, with the option to pursue an additional fourth year, known as ‘Honours,’ for students who have achieved sufficient academic merit.
